It isn’t that strange for friends to show love for one another in various ways, even if it is among male compatriots. In the case of Lee Min Ho and Jung Il Woo, though, the gesture was quite the feast. The popular actor who is about to be discharged from the military recently sent a food truck to the place where his friend was filming the drama, “Haechi.”
Jung II Woo certainly appreciated the gift from Lee Min Ho, Soompi reports, and posted photos of the food truck on social media. The post even came with the sweet caption that reads, “My Min Ho, thank you so much.”
This particular development predictably got a lot of positive reactions from fans who are gobbling up the example of sweet male friendship. The likely screams of delight would have increased in volume after they saw the message from Lee Min Ho that reads, “Hwaiting to the production team and actors of ‘Haechi’! Please take care of my Il Woo.”
Suffice it to say, Lee Min Ho has proven his friendship with Il Woo in one of the flashiest ways possible without completely embarrassing the star of “Haechi.” The two have talked about their relationship in the past, saying how they are childhood friends and have been buddies since they were in school together. It’s quite the heartwarming sensation to know that such friendships can stand the test of time and endure to this day.
As for Lee Min Ho, the hugely popular actor is about to conclude his service in the South Korean military very soon. As to whether or not he will be working on a project immediately after he gets out of public service, no details have been released. However, considering just how tiring the job must have been, he is likely to take a vacation first.
